Busch Gardens entered the Halloween sweepstakes a few years ago with a fairly modest (at least when compared to Universal or Knott's) event--"Howl-o-Scream." This year, they've cranked it up a bit with four mazes (three more than last year) and more "scare zones." I checked out opening night in Williamsburg on September 27, and it's a big improvement over last year.

I don't want to give away any surprises for anyone who might want to check it out, but here's some basic information.

1) Three mazes for teenagers and adults: "Sea Dog Cemetery" (the best one, I think), "Curse of Pompei" (the most elaborate of the three), and "Distorted Dimension" (involving 3-D and everybody's favorite killer clowns)

2) One maze for little kids (mostly pumpkins and candy)

3) "The Legend of Sleepy Hollow" train ride (the only disappointing attraction)

4) The usual stage shows ("Fiends in the Festhaus" is probably the best one), if you're into that stuff

5) Three "scare zones": "Piratical Purgatory," "Bone Zone," and "Festa Dementia" (guess which one features the psychotic clowns)

It isn't exactly "Knott's Scary Farm," but it's worth a look if you happen to be in Williamsburg.
